BT ‌Sets New UK Broadband Record: Football⁢ Streaming Drives Traffic to 33.7Tbps Peak

BT’s network infrastructure faced unprecedented demand as football streaming ‌pushed UK broadband traffic to a record-breaking 33.7 terabits per ⁢second (Tbps). The ​surge occurred during simultaneous streaming of ⁤multiple Premier ⁣League matches, highlighting the ‌growing impact⁢ of live sports⁤ content on network‍ infrastructure.

Record-Breaking Network performance

The new traffic record of 33.7Tbps surpassed BT’s previous peak by approximately 25%, demonstrating the expanding demand ⁤for high-bandwidth streaming services. This milestone was achieved⁣ during ⁣a⁣ period when multiple Premier⁣ League matches‌ were being broadcast simultaneously through various streaming platforms.
